What:
In partnership with the Tennessee Wildlife Resource Agency (TWRA), Major League Fishing (MLF) pros from the MLF Bass Pro Tour and volunteers from the Dekalb High School Fishing Team will assemble and deploy artificial bass habitat – made of recycled PVC habitat products provided by MossBack Fish Habitat – into Center Hill Reservoir. This event is held in conjunction with the Bass Pro Tour event taking place this week in Byrdstown, Tennessee – the PowerStop Brakes Stage Three at Dale Hollow Lake Presented by Mercury.

Notes:
The mission of the MLF Fisheries Management Division (FMD) is to improve the quality of life for bass through research, education, fisheries enhancement and fish care. Minn Kota has extended its Habitat Restoration Projects into the third year with the MLF FMD as habitat restoration continues to be a major priority of fishery agencies across the country.
The products used in this project were selected specifically for their durability and long-term effectiveness as well as their sustainable manufacturing.
